The New York Daily New reports that Ashley Dupre, the prostitute made famous by the Eliot Spitzer scandal, will give her first television interview to ABC's Diane Sawyer. The interview will air Friday.

According to sources cited by the Daily News, the interview will not focus on the Spitzer scandal, but rather, on Ashley's story.
"People who think this is all about Eliot Spitzer are going to be disapointed," an insider said. "Diane has done extensive reporting on prostitution. This is another chapter in that reporting."

The interview, first noted at gawker.com, is expected to take up two parts of the hour-long "20/20" next Friday.

Calls and e-mails to Dupre went unanswered. Her attorney Don Buchwald said he had no comment.

Since Spitzer resigned, Dupre has largely remained out of the limelight. She was photographed on the beach in Sea Girt, N.J. over the summer, and popped up in occassional gossip page mentions.
I'm glad that Sawyer will focus more on Ashley's story, which is far more interesting to me than that of the man who exploited her.

As my regular readers know, I have a bit of a soft spot for Ashley, as well. When the story first broke, I was struck by the venom with which people trashed her, matched only by the vigor with which they excused Spitzer's actions.

Plus, she's a Jersey Girl from around my way, who tried to make the best of a rotten hand. Sptizer was just a powerful guy paying her to have sex with him and keep quiet about it.

Although I tried to piece together some of what she was feeling at the time, I will be interested to see what the experience and the notoriety have taught her. The fact that we've heard so little about her since then seems to speak well of her.
